Teresian Carmelites—Who are we?

We are an ecumenical Carmelite community of consecrated men, women and lay members who live in allegiance to Jesus Christ. The Carmelite Way of Life is composed of a historical tradition of prayer (an active movement of our person to be united with God) and spirituality (the desire of our spirit to be united with God), cultivating an intimate relationship with Jesus through our humanity. Incorporating the Gospel message to “love the Lord your God…and your neighbor as yourself”, we are dedicated to developing community through relationship and fellowship as expressed through the Acts of the Apostles. Fraternal love is the hallmark of a Christian. We manifest this gift in relationship with one another—supported by a humble embrace of accountability and responsibility.

Our prayer life is guided by a daily discipline and monastic tradition of scheduled communal and private prayer (meditation, adoration of the Blessed Sacrament and the Divine Office—praying the psalms). The manifestation of a healthy life of prayer is the call to action. Our call is to serve the needs of the poor and marginalized through developing private inner city schools for the poor.

Clinical Studies: Adenosine Skin Technology

In my last blog, I presented the scientific basis of the Adenosine Skin Technology. We found that Adenosine present in the Easeamine skin care collection increases the production of collagen and elastin by the skin dermal fibroblasts. This renders the skin healthier and more youthful in appearance by reducing fine lines and wrinkles.

The clinical studies undertaken with Adenosine indicate that there is indeed a marked improvement in skin health. To eliminate bias for the clinical studies, they were performed by a third party research facility that had no association with Carmel Laboratories—the supplier of Easeamine. For the clinical studies thirty-nine female subjects twenty-five to fifty years of age were followed for twelve weeks with evaluations performed every four weeks. They applied Easeamine to the face in the morning and evening after gentile washing. While significant improvements in skin health were observed through the study period, at the end of the twelve weeks, a number of specific clinical improvements were documented.

No subject in the study reported any unpleasant reaction to the Easeamine. In fact, Easeamine is believed to be hypoallergenic. Clinical test equipment revealed a 38-48% increase in skin firmness and elasticity and a 38% improvement in skin dryness. The test subjects themselves reported a 40% improvement in fine lines and wrinkles and a 34% improvement in skin firmness. They also reported a 42% improvement in skin tone and importantly a 42% improvement in overall appearance. One of interesting comments made be the third party that carried the studies was that they had never seen, in all their previous clinical studies, such an improvement in skin firmness and elasticity—as they observed with Easeamine.

Overall, the findings from the clinical study clearly indicate that the Adenosine Skin Technology contained in Easeamine, brings about significant improvement in skin appearance by rendering it healthier and reducing fine lines and wrinkles. The scientific basis for the clinical results, as we saw in my last blog, is that Adenosine increases the production of skin collagen and elastin, which would manifest the clinical findings reported herein. Eating for Healthy Skin

Several years ago a book was published with the title, All I Really Need To Know I Learned in Kindergarten. I am going back to Kindergarten to provide a guide to healthy eating for a better and more youthful complexion.

One of the best parts of Kindergarten for me (besides the nap), was the new box of crayons. The colors were red, orange, yellow, green, blue, purple, black and brown. I loved how they looked in the box, all lined up and brand new. I even remember the smell!

How can a box of crayons help with healthy skin? The goal for a healthy diet is to include vegetables and fruits in each of these eight crayon colors every day. Fruits and vegetables in each of these colors are super-rich in antioxidants, and antioxidants are known to fight against aging. In addition, antioxidants support clear, beautiful, healthy skin.

Here are some examples of the foods in each color group: Red (tomatoes, apples, strawberries); Orange (peaches, sweet potatoes, squash); Yellow (banana, olive oil, corn); Green (spinach, broccoli, kiwi); Blue (blueberries, eggplant, plums); Purple (purple grapes, purple cabbage, beets); Black (blackberries, black beans, black olives); Brown (walnuts, almonds, mushrooms, dark chocolate) . Yes, dark chocolate (in moderation)—not milk chocolate or white chocolate—is rich in antioxidants.

There are many more examples of colorful fruit and vegetables—more than I can list here. Spend some time in the store’s produce and fruit sections, and you will see examples of these eight colors.

The important thing to remember is to Go for the Eight Crayon Colors. Think back to Kindergarten and your original box of crayons for guidance to great looking, healthy, and youthful skin!

Adenosine Skin Technololgy—Action of the Mechinism

The Adenosine Skin Technology present in the Easeamine Skin Care Collection makes use of an important biological function of Adenosine. Adenosine increases the production of skin proteins, such as collagen and elastin, thereby causing the skin to be healthier and more youthful in appearance by reducing fine lines and wrinkles.
One may ask, how was this biological effect of Adenosine actually discovered? Several years ago, my university research laboratory was looking at the effect of aging on human skin fibroblast. These fibroblasts normally reside in the dermis of the skin. The dermis is the layer just beneath the outer most layers known as the epidermis. It is the epidermis that we all see as the top layer of our skin derived from the dermis. In other words, the dermis is largely responsible for the support and maintenance of the epidermis.
Now getting back to the fibroblast in the dermis. These fibroblasts produce collagen and elastin. Collagen is important in holding the skin to together, and the elastin provides stretchiness to the skin thereby limiting deformation. In the laboratory we cultured human skin fibroblasts that were supplied to us by a federal agency. We cultured some fibroblasts with Adenosine in the culturing solutions and some without Adenosine in the culturing solution. When this was done, we found fibroblasts cultured in the presence of Adenosine had a greater production of proteins, such as collagen and elastin.
How did we determine fibroblasts cultured in the presence of Adenosine produced more protein compared to the fibroblasts cultured in the absence of Adenosine? We used tagged amino acids, which are the building blocks of proteins, in the culturing solutions. In those fibroblasts that were cultured in the presence of Adenosine there was an increase in the tagged amino acids taken up and incorporated into the fibroblasts (US Patent 6423327 [B1]). This means that there was an increase in the protein production in the fibroblasts cultured in the presence of Adenosine. This is an important and fundamental aspect of the Adenosine Skin Technology that renders the skin healthier because of the increased collagen and elastin production caused by Adenosine.
